26 Jan 2013 08:37 #2947 by Thomas Hunziker
The different behaviour makes sense because speaker and series work a bit different.
The only problem is that they dont load with a modal window, other than that it works as expected.

Can you try editing the layout for the frontend editing:

/components/com_sermonspeaker/views/frontendupload/tmpl/default.php

On the top around line #7 where you see some jhtml commands add this:
Code:
JHTML::_('behavior.modal');

It's indeed missing, however I don't understand yet why it's still working for me and on your test server.
